John C. Dickison October 18, 1936 - June 9, 2013

John C. Dickison, age 76, of Shieldsville, passed away on Sunday, June 9, 2013 at the Homestead Hospice House in Owatonna following a brief illness.

Memorial Mass of Christian Burial will be held on Friday, June 14, 2013 at 10:30 a.m. at the Church of St. Patrick in Shieldsville. Interment will be held at the church cemetery with military honors provided by the Rice County Central Veterans Association.

Visitation will be held at the Church of St. Patrick in Shieldsville on Thursday from 4:00 to 7:00 p.m. and also on Friday for one hour prior to services at the church. There will be no reviewal at the church on Friday.

Arrangements are being completed by the Parker Kohl Funeral Home & Crematory of Faribault.

John Charles, the son of Charles and Mary (McNamara) Dickison, was born on October 18, 1936 in Emmetsburg, Iowa. At a young age, John''s family moved from to Watertown, South Dakota for a brief time before settling in Morristown where John graduated with the class of 1955. Following high school, he enlisted in the United States Army and later received honorable discharge in 1959. On June 6, 1966, John was united in marriage to Edna "Pee Wee" Dienst in Sioux Falls, South Dakota.

After being discharged from the service, John opened an ice cream stand in Medford before working at Voegel''s Dairy in Faribault. He later began his 40 plus year career at Despatch Industries in Lakeville. After retirement, John enjoyed keeping busy by working part time at Dusek''s Bakery, Steven''s Well Drilling, Cabela''s and Auto Value. He enjoyed fishing, camping, walking on the beach and farming. John was a member of the Faribault Aerie 1460 Fraternal Order of Eagles.

He is survived by his children, Kelly (Rick) Wroe and Brett (Jackie) Swartwoudt, both of Faribault; his grandchildren, Carissa (Matt) Levorson, Brandon, Rebecca and Cody Wroe;

his siblings, Fred (Carol) Dickison and Don (Nancy) Dickison, both of Faribault, Lois Condon and Nancy (Jim) Talley, both of Palmyra, MO; his sister-in-law, Miyoko Dickison of Faribault and by many nieces, nephews and other relatives and friends.

He was preceded in death by his parents; his wife Edna; his son Russell Swartwoudt; his siblings, Bob, Mary Lou Johnson and Richard and by his niece, Pam Dickison.
